Fueling the Fire: Bodybuilding Supplements and the Pre-Workout Buzz
Let's talk about the secret weapons in a bodybuilder's arsenal: Bodybuilding Supplements. These aren't magic potions, but they can be incredibly helpful in supporting their goals. Let's break down a few of the most popular ones:
- Protein Powder: Arguably the most popular supplement, Protein Powder is a convenient way to increase protein intake. Protein is the building block of muscles, so it's essential for repair and growth. Whey protein, casein protein, and plant-based protein powders are all commonly used.
- Pre-Workout: Before hitting the gym, many bodybuilders reach for pre-workout supplements. These formulas often contain ingredients like caffeine, beta-alanine, and citrulline malate, designed to boost energy, focus, and performance during workouts.
- Creatine: Creatine monohydrate is one of the most researched and effective supplements for muscle growth and strength. It helps to increase the body's production of ATP, the primary energy source for muscle contractions.
- BCAAs (Branched-Chain Amino Acids): These are essential amino acids that play a role in muscle protein synthesis and can help reduce muscle soreness.
Important Note: Always consult with a healthcare professional or a qualified nutritionist before starting any supplement regimen. Supplements should *supplement* a healthy diet and not replace it.
The Guiding Hand: Personal Training and Online Coaching
Navigating the world of bodybuilding can be complex, which is where expert guidance comes in.
- Personal Training: A Personal Training can be a game-changer, especially for beginners. A certified trainer can design personalized workout plans, teach proper form, and provide motivation and accountability. They can help you avoid common mistakes and ensure you're training safely and effectively.
- Online Coaching: If you can't make it to a gym, or prefer a different approach, Online Coaching is a viable option. Through virtual platforms, coaches can provide workout programs, nutrition guidance, and ongoing support. This is often a more affordable and flexible option for many.
Gym Memberships: Finding Your Tribe
The right Gym Memberships can make all the difference. Choosing a gym that aligns with your goals and preferences is essential. Consider factors like:
- Equipment: Does the gym have the equipment you need? Are there enough free weights, machines, and cardio equipment?
- Atmosphere: Do you prefer a busy, energetic environment or a more laid-back atmosphere?
- Location and Price: Is the gym conveniently located and affordable?
- Amenities: Does the gym offer extras like showers, locker rooms, and group fitness classes?
Finding a gym that provides a supportive community can also boost your motivation and make your journey more enjoyable.
Staying Inspired: Tips for Success
Bodybuilding is a journey, not a sprint. Here are some tips to stay motivated and on track:
- Set Realistic Goals: Don't try to transform overnight. Set achievable goals and celebrate your progress along the way.
- Track Your Progress: Keep a workout log to monitor your sets, reps, and weight lifted. Take progress pictures and measurements to see how your body is changing.
- Find a Training Partner: Working out with a friend can provide accountability and motivation.
- Stay Consistent: Stick to your training schedule and nutrition plan, even when you don't feel like it. Consistency is key.
- Listen to Your Body: Don't push yourself too hard, and allow yourself rest days when needed.

More Than Just Muscles: The Benefits of Bodybuilding
Bodybuilding offers many benefits beyond just aesthetics:
- Increased Strength and Endurance: Regular weight training improves your strength and stamina.
- Improved Bone Density: Weight training helps to increase bone density, reducing the risk of osteoporosis.
- Enhanced Metabolism: Building muscle can boost your metabolism, helping you burn more calories throughout the day.
- Improved Mood and Self-Esteem: Exercise releases endorphins, which can improve mood and reduce stress. The positive changes in your physique can also boost your self-confidence.
- Better Overall Health: Weight training can improve cardiovascular health, reduce the risk of chronic diseases, and improve overall well-being.
